摘要
Task analytic models are extremely useful for human factors and systems engineers. Unfortunately, there is no standard language for describing task models. We present an xml-based task analytic modeling language. The language incorporates features from Operator Function Model and extends them with additional task sequencing options and conditional constraints. This language's use is illustrated via a radio alarm clock example. In addition, parsing, visualization, and development tools are discussed.
